Gang-rape of Schoolgirl

Main accused still at large

The prime accused in the case for gang-rape of a schoolgirl on September 14 in Trishal upazila is yet to be arrested.

Victim's elder sister Sabina Yeasmin Suma lodged a complaint with Trishal Police Station on September 15, accusing five youths and naming Sumon Mia, 20, son of Babul Mia of Naudhar area in Trishal municipality, as prime accused. 

Sabina told journalists at Mymensingh Press Club yesterday that Sumon, who is in hiding, has been threatening her family over mobile phone.

Quoting the case statement, Trishal Police Station OC Md Azizur Rahman said the 12-year-old girl was going on a CNG-run auto-rickshaw on September 14 evening to Bhaluka upazila headquarters where her father runs a mattress shop.

"Five youths, who got on the vehicle  posing as passengers, gagged her with a towel and took her to a nearby jungle. They raped her repeatedly and left her on Dhaka-Mymensingh highway near Nishinda Bazar early the next day," the OC said.

Locals took the girl to Mymensingh Medical College Hospital where she is undergoing treatment, he said.

Police arrested auto-rickshaw driver Selim Mia, 30, on September 15 in this regard and drives are on to arrest all the accused, he added.
